Why I Considered the Kanga Cooler
When I first looked into the Kanga Cooler, I wanted something that could keep drinks cold without needing a bulky hard cooler. My main goal was convenience. I needed a cooler that was easy to carry, simple to use, and still reliable enough for day trips, tailgates, beach outings, and casual travel.
My First Impression of the Design
My first impression was that the Kanga Cooler felt more practical than traditional coolers. I liked the soft-sided design because it looked easier to handle and store. The built-in pockets and compact shape made it feel like a cooler I could actually take anywhere without much hassle. I also appreciated that it did not look overly complicated.
What I Looked for in Cooling Performance
For me, cooling performance was the biggest factor. I wanted to know whether it could keep drinks cold for several hours, especially in warm weather. In my experience, the Kanga Cooler works best for short to medium outings rather than multi-day trips. If I pack it properly with ice or ice packs, it does a solid job of keeping beverages chilled.
Portability and Ease of Carrying
One of the biggest reasons I liked the Kanga Cooler was portability. I found it much easier to carry than a heavy hard cooler. The handles and lightweight build made it convenient for me to take to the car, park, beach, or picnic area. If I need something for quick trips, this is one of the features I value most.
Storage Space and Capacity
I paid close attention to how much the cooler could actually hold. Depending on the size, the Kanga Cooler can fit a good number of cans and a few ice packs. I think it is best for people like me who want enough room for drinks and small snacks, but not a huge amount of food. If I need to pack for a large group, I would choose a bigger option.
Durability and Build Quality
I always check whether a cooler feels sturdy enough for regular use. The Kanga Cooler gave me a decent sense of durability, especially for a soft cooler. The materials felt strong enough for everyday outings, and I liked that it seemed made for repeated use. Still, I would be careful not to overload it or treat it like a rugged hard cooler.
Cleaning and Maintenance
Cleaning matters a lot to me, and I found the Kanga Cooler fairly easy to maintain. After use, I could wipe it down and let it dry without much trouble. That is a big plus for me because I do not want a cooler that becomes a chore to clean after every trip.
Value for Money
When I judge value, I ask myself whether the cooler solves a real problem in my daily life. For me, the Kanga Cooler offers good value if I want something lightweight, portable, and useful for regular outings. I would not buy it expecting heavy-duty, long-term ice retention like a premium hard cooler, but for convenience, I think it is worth considering.
